Why Hunt Elephant?

Ethical elephant hunting plays a vital role in wildlife management. Bulls past breeding age are selectively harvested to reduce human-animal conflict, maintain ecosystem balance, and generate income for conservation areas and rural communities. Alpha Pride operates in legal, high-regulation zones where elephant populations are monitored and protected with precision.

Understanding the African Elephant

Scientific name: Loxodonta africana

  • Weight: Up to 13,000 lbs (6,000 kg)
  • Height: 10–13 ft (3–4 m) at the shoulder
  • Lifespan: 60–70 years
  • Tusks: Can weigh over 100 lbs (45 kg) each in old bulls
  • Habitat: Savannahs, woodlands, river valleys

Planning Your Elephant Hunt

Elephant hunting is not for the faint-hearted. It demands patience, fitness, and emotional readiness. Alpha Pride Safaris ensures each hunter receives thorough pre-hunt planning, permits, and optional rifle rental if not bringing their own.

  • Minimum caliber: .375 H&H Magnum (legal minimum); most prefer .416 Rigby, .458 Lott, or .500 Nitro Express
  • Ammunition: Solid bullets only, deep penetration is required
  • Rifle rental: High-caliber options available through Alpha Pride

The Hunt: How It Works

Elephants are hunted strictly on foot. Your Professional Hunter and tracker team will locate fresh tracks early in the morning and assess bull quality based on spoor, dung, feeding signs, and tusk marks on trees. You may walk for hours, or days, before closing the distance on a mature bull.

Expect:

  • Long tracking sessions over rough terrain
  • Shots at close range (20–50 yards), often frontal or side brain shots
  • Careful tusk and body evaluations before engaging
  • Slow, intense final approaches with absolute silence

Shot Placement & Safety

Precision is critical. Your PH will guide you on angle, distance, and follow-up readiness. The ideal shot is to the brain or vitals, with backup required instantly if movement occurs. Elephant hunting can be emotionally intense, and safety protocols are always in place, including armed backup and contingency planning.

Field Dressing & Trophy Management

Once your elephant is down, the field team immediately begins the massive process of breaking down the animal. Tusk preservation, hide caping, and documentation are managed by Alpha Pride’s expert crew. We ensure proper permits, transport coordination, and export arrangements.

Ethical Considerations

We hunt only old, solitary bulls past breeding age, never matriarchs or herd elephants. All hunting occurs in conservation-approved areas with oversight from wildlife authorities. Your fees contribute directly to anti-poaching, research, and rural employment.

Quick Facts: African Elephant

  • Elephants can smell water up to 12 miles away
  • They are capable of complex emotions and family bonds
  • Old bulls often separate from the herd and travel alone
